Can a PTO Gearbox be Used in Vehicles with Electronic Stability Control Systems?
Yes, a Power Take-Off (PTO) gearbox can be used in vehicles with electronic stability control systems. A PTO gearbox is a mechanical device that transfers power from a vehicle’s engine to auxiliary equipment or machinery. It is typically mounted on the vehicle’s transmission or driveline and provides a rotational power output through a driveshaft.

To understand the working principle of a PTO gearbox, it is important to know that it has four main components: power input, power transmission, power output, and driven equipment operation. Power input refers to the engine output, which is transferred to the PTO gearbox. Power transmission involves the use of gears to transmit engine power to the output shaft of the PTO gearbox. Power output is the rotational power delivered by the PTO gearbox to the driven equipment. Driven equipment operation involves the use of the power provided by the PTO gearbox to operate the auxiliary equipment or machinery.

Common problems with PTO gearboxes include noise and vibration, slippage, overheating, leakage, PTO engagement issues, and excessive load or overloading. These issues can be addressed by inspecting and correcting any misalignment or damage, ensuring proper lubrication, monitoring load capacity, testing electrical connections, and replacing worn-out components as needed.
PTO shafts are also important components that work in tandem with PTO gearboxes. They are used to transmit power from the gearbox to the driven equipment or machinery.
